Understanding the True Value of a Single-Point Logistics Solution

In the past, shipping a consignment from Lahore involved a fragmented approach. You had to book a truck to take goods to the port or airport, coordinate with a freight forwarder, arrange customs clearance at both origin and destination, and then find another carrier for the final delivery. This process was not only time-consuming but also prone to delays, miscommunication, and hidden costs. A modern door to door service consolidates all these steps into a single, accountable contract. When you engage a reputable provider, you are essentially hiring a partner who takes responsibility for your shipment from the moment it is picked up from your location in Lahore until it is delivered to the recipient’s doorstep, regardless of whether that destination is in the UK, USA, UAE, or any other country.

The Critical Role of Air and Sea Freight Options

Not all shipments are created equal. A small parcel of urgent documents or high-value electronics requires a different approach than a full container load of furniture or industrial machinery. This is where the dual capability of air and sea transport becomes invaluable. For time-sensitive consignments, air freight offers speed and reliability, ensuring that goods clear Lahore’s Allama Iqbal International Airport and arrive at international gateways within days. On the other hand, sea freight is the undisputed champion for cost-effectiveness, especially for heavy or bulky items where the urgency is moderate. A professional logistics firm seamlessly integrates these modes into their door to door framework, advising clients on the optimal balance between transit time and budget.

Essential Services Included in a Premium Door-to-Door Package

What exactly should you expect when you opt for a premium door to door service? Beyond the basic pickup and drop-off, a comprehensive package includes professional packing and crating. This is crucial for protecting fragile items during the long journey, especially for sea freight where containers are subject to movement and stacking. The service also encompasses all export and import documentation. Experienced agents handle the complex paperwork, including commercial invoices, packing lists, and certificates of origin. They also manage customs clearance on both ends, which is often the most daunting hurdle for individuals and new exporters. Additionally, many providers offer cargo insurance, giving you financial protection against unforeseen events like damage, theft, or loss during transit. This holistic approach ensures that you are not left to navigate the bureaucratic maze alone.

Navigating Customs and International Regulations with Professional Help

One of the most intimidating aspects of international shipping is dealing with customs authorities. Each country has its own set of regulations, prohibited items lists, and duty structures. A simple mistake in the paperwork can lead to your shipment being held at the port, incurring demurrage charges and severe delays. Professional cargo handlers in Lahore have up-to-date knowledge of these regulations. They can advise you on the correct HS codes, assess potential duties and taxes, and ensure that your goods comply with the destination country’s import requirements. This expertise is particularly vital for personal relocations, where items like used household goods may qualify for duty exemptions under specific conditions. Relying on their expertise can save you hundreds of dollars and weeks of frustration.

Comparing Costs: Door-to-Door vs. Traditional Freight Forwarding

At first glance, the upfront quote for a door to door service might seem higher than the basic freight rate quoted by a traditional forwarder. However, this comparison is often misleading. Traditional quotes rarely include the cost of local trucking to the port, terminal handling charges, documentation fees, or the final delivery from the destination port to the recipient’s home. When you add these ‘extras’ up, the total cost of a traditional arrangement often exceeds that of a single door to door quote. The latter provides price certainty, allowing you to budget accurately without fearing unexpected surcharges. Furthermore, the time you save by not having to coordinate multiple vendors has a tangible economic value, especially for business owners who can instead focus on their core operations.

Preparing Your Shipment for a Smooth Journey

Even with a professional team handling the logistics, there are steps you can take to ensure a smooth process. Accurate documentation is paramount. Provide a detailed inventory of your goods, including their value and description. Be honest about the contents; misdeclaration can lead to severe penalties and confiscation. For personal items, ensure that you have removed any prohibited items like aerosols, batteries, or perishables. Proper packing is also your responsibility if you are not using the company’s packing service. Use sturdy double-walled boxes and ample cushioning. Clearly label your boxes with the destination address and a unique ID number. By being organized, you help the logistics team do their job faster and more efficiently, reducing the risk of errors.

Case Scenarios: From Student Relocations to Corporate Shipments

The versatility of door to door services is best illustrated through examples. Consider a university student in Lahore who has secured admission in Manchester. They need their clothes, books, and a laptop sent over. A door to door service collects the boxes from their home, handles the customs paperwork, and delivers the boxes right to their student accommodation in the UK. On a larger scale, a textile exporter in Lahore needs to send a 20-foot container of fabric to a buyer in Germany. The same service arranges for a truck to pick up the container from the factory, loads it onto a vessel at the Port of Karachi, and manages the final trucking from Hamburg to the buyer’s warehouse. Both scenarios, vastly different in scale, benefit from the same principle: a single point of contact and a guarantee of delivery.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

1. What is the difference between door-to-door and port-to-port shipping?

Port-to-port shipping only covers the main leg of the journey, from the origin port to the destination port. You are responsible for transporting your goods to the origin port and picking them up from the destination port. Door-to-door shipping is a comprehensive service that includes pickup from your location in Lahore, all local transportation, customs clearance, and final delivery to the recipient’s address.

2. How long does door-to-door cargo take from Lahore?

Transit times vary significantly based on the chosen mode of transport. Air freight is the fastest, typically taking 3 to 7 business days to reach most international destinations. Sea freight is slower, usually taking 30 to 45 days for routes to Europe or North America, but it is far more economical for large shipments. Your logistics provider can give you a precise estimate based on your destination and cargo type.

3. Are there items that cannot be shipped via door-to-door service?

Yes, there are strict regulations on hazardous materials (HAZMAT), including flammable liquids, gases, and certain chemicals. Other common restricted items include weapons, counterfeit goods, and perishable food items without proper permits. It is always best to provide a full inventory to your logistics provider to check for any restrictions before booking.

4. Is my cargo insured during the door-to-door process?

Most reputable logistics companies offer cargo insurance as an add-on service. While they have a responsibility to handle your goods with care, insurance provides financial compensation in the unlikely event of loss or damage. It is highly recommended, especially for high-value items, and is usually calculated as a small percentage of the declared cargo value.
